What Does BFF Mean on a Dating Site?


When it comes to dating sites, understanding the various acronyms and terms can be a bit confusing. One acronym that you might come across is "BFF." But what exactly does BFF mean on a dating site? In this article, we will explore the meaning of BFF and its significance in the context of online dating.


The Definition of BFF


The term BFF stands for "Best Friends Forever." Originally, BFF was used to refer to close friendships. However, in the world of online dating, the meaning of BFF has slightly evolved.


How BFF is Used on Dating Sites


On dating platforms, BFF is often used to indicate that a person is looking for a friend rather than a romantic relationship. It symbolizes the desire for a strong and platonic connection with someone.


Why Look for BFF on a Dating Site?


There are several reasons why someone might be seeking a BFF on a dating site. Firstly, many people experience difficulty making friends as adults, especially if they have moved to a new city or have a demanding schedule. Turning to a dating site to find a BFF can be an effective way to connect with people who are also hoping to establish genuine friendships.


Secondly, the online dating community offers a vast pool of potential friends. With millions of users on dating sites, there is a higher chance of finding someone compatible and like-minded. These platforms provide an opportunity to meet people from diverse backgrounds, interests, and experiences, increasing the likelihood of finding a BFF.


How to Find a BFF on a Dating Site


If you are interested in finding a BFF on a dating site, here are a few tips to help you along the way:



  1. Be clear about your intentions: When creating your dating profile, mention that you are seeking a BFF. This will attract individuals who are also looking for genuine friendships.

  2. Be open and honest: Clearly communicate your interests, hobbies, and values on your profile. This will increase the chances of connecting with people who share similar interests and are more likely to become long-term friends.

  3. Use the right platforms: While many dating sites cater primarily to romantic relationships, there are several platforms specifically designed for finding friendships. Research and choose a dating site that focuses on creating connections and fostering friendships.

  4. Take your time: Finding a true BFF takes time, so be patient. Take the opportunity to chat, get to know potential friends, and gradually build a strong bond.
